Karen Sue (Susie) Lay, age 78, of Indianapolis, IN passed away on February 16th 2026.
Susie was a 1965 graduate of Arlington High School in Indianapolis, IN. She had many positions with Royal Pin, where she ended her career as bookkeeper.
Susie was an active member in the bowling community and was on many leagues during her lifetime. She was a member of the USBC. Susie was also inducted into the Indianapolis WBA Hall of Fame in 1997. Of course, it didn’t stop there, because in 2016 Susie was inducted into the Indiana State WBA Hall of Fame. Her career high average was a 213. Susie participated in 17 Indianapolis Women’s Tournaments winning 6 team events, 2 doubles, and 2 single titles.
If you couldn’t find Susie in the bowling alley, you could find her with cards in her hands. Chances are, she was probably dealt a good hand. From family events to the casino, Susie was competitive in everything she did. She was the first to find her seat at the table when someone mentioned playing cards.
Susie went on many family trips, alongside her partner Barbara. They traveled coast to coast together creating unforgettable memories. Susie also enjoyed spending time with her grandchildren, who gifted her the name “Grammy.” Over the past 25 years she took many trips with her grandchildren to Kings Island and Great Wolf Lodge. These trips were something that not only the children looked forward to, but also Grammy and Nana.
Susie is preceded in death by her parents Charles Llewellyn Bohlsen and Dorothy Margaret Smith (Bohlsen); her siblings Charles Eugene Bohlsen and Patricia Ray Wolsiffer (Pat).
Susie will be greatly missed by her partner Barbara Dusenbery (Barb), her daughter Angela Michelle Smith (Lay), her grandchildren Jordin P Cress, Ayden James Cress, and Isabella Rylie Smith (Bella); as well as her great-grandson Amari Jordin Cress (AJ).
